Daldi e Luigi Matteucci established a small company in 1919 in Milan named Società Anonima Daldi which built automotive parts. In 1928 the company name changed to Officine Meccaniche Daldi and Matteucci and finally, in 1939, to DEMM, an acronym for ‘Daldi and Matteucci Milan’. In 1952 Demm began building mopeds and light motorcycles and subsequently, in 1956 Demm established 24 world speed records in the 50cc class; this was followed by more competition success in the sixties, winning the Italian 50cc championship with their DOHC machine.
This Demm Sport on offer is said to be the most fun you would have on a 50cc four stroke machine. It has formed part of a private collection of mainly Italian motorcycles and autocycles. Purchased by the late vendor as a restored machine for the collection, it is not known when it was restored. Not been used since ownership, it will need the usual checks before placing back on the road.
